What is Fire and Building Code Services?
Fire and Building Code Services, Inc. (FBCS), established in 1996, is a specialized provider of design, filing, inspection, and certification services crucial for various Life Safety Systems. The company's core competencies include the meticulous design of fire alarm and fire protection systems, expert code consulting, pre-inspection services, and comprehensive support during the often-complex FDNY inspection processes. FBCS caters to a wide array of clients, including prominent institutions such as Aqueduct Racetrack and the Intrepid Museum, ensuring their adherence to stringent New York City Building and Fire Codes. This focus on compliance facilitates smoother operational workflows and timely approvals for their clientele.
